Tear This Heart Out Summary

Tear This Heart Out by Angeles Mastretta

This is a tale of love set in the tumultous years following the Mexican revolution, as seen through the eyes of the irresistible Catalina Guzman, a guileless adolescent who is taken from her poor parents to marry a retired general almost twenty years her senior. Catalina has heard rumours that Andres Ascencio is a philanderer and a madman, but she falls blindly in love with him, 'listening to his instructions like they came from God. ' It is not until they are married that Catalina discovers the extent of his ruthlessness and infidelities. As he struggles for political control, she begins a fight for independence, a journey towards liberation that will transform her from child to woman.

About Angeles Mastretta

Angeles Mastretta was born in Puebla, Mexico. She is the author of two novels, Tear This Heart Out which has been translated into twelve languages and Lovesick. She lives in Mexico City with her husband and two children.
